How much do entry level bachelors j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 8, 2026, the average yearly pay for entry level bachelors in Raleigh, NC is $46,496.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$39,400.00 and $50,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are entry level bachelors?

Entry level bachelor's jobs are positions that require applicants to have completed a bachelor's degree but usually do not require previous professional work experience in the field. These roles are designed for recent graduates or those new to the industry, providing foundational experience and training. Common examples include roles such as marketing coordinator, junior analyst, human resources assistant, and entry-level engineer. These jobs help individuals apply their academic knowledge in a professional setting and serve as a starting point for career growth.

ENTRY-LEVEL CIVIL, CONSTRUCTION OR ARCHITECTURAL ENGINEER (EI)

Giles Flythe Engineers, Inc. is looking for an entry-level engineer in one of our North Carolina offices.ย 

THE WORK YOU WILL PERFORM:

In this role, you will be assisting property owners in solving problems and understanding building and site improvements through forensic site inspections, technical reports, and repair/construction design.

  • Perform on-site field investigations and structural assessments of existing homes, buildings, or structures.
  • Complete forensic structural engineering evaluations and reports.
  • Perform residential and commercial structural design.
  • Work on construction administration projects.
  • Effectively and professionally communicate in writing and verbally with clients, including homeowners, property owners, contractors, engineers, and architects.
  • Travel to inspection sites, both residential and commercial.

WHAT YOU'LL NEED TO BE SUCCESSFUL:

  • Bachelor's degree in civil, construction, architectural, or related engineering from an accredited engineering program.ย Structural focus preferred.ย 
  • Engineering Intern (EI) Certification required.
  • Proven technical writing and report writing skills.
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to interact with clients daily.
  • Ability to work independently but also as part of a team.
  • Ability to work on several projects simultaneously.
  • Willing to perform crawl spaces, attics, basements, and roof inspections. Must have the ability to bend, stoop, kneel, crawl, climb and balance.
  • Experience using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ook) and AutoCAD.
  • Valid Driver's license with a good driving record.

ABOUT GILES FLYTHE ENGINEERS (GFE):

Giles Flythe Engineers, Inc. was founded in 2003 with a focus on evaluating buildings and site improvements. We specialize in working with property owners and community associations in problem-solving, repair/maintenance planning, pre-purchase due diligence, cost estimating, and structural design. We work with thousands of properties each year, including commercial real estate, high-rise condominium properties, townhome communities, and single-family residential properties. Our clients include commercial real estate investors/owners, homeowners, community associations, general contractors, and architects.
